How they compare
Colombia currently reports 41.27 against 41.15 in Dominican Republic, a difference of 0.12.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 13 shared years of data; in 1996 it was Colombia ahead.
Colombia ranks 63rd and Dominican Republic ranks 65th of 105 countries.
Colombia has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Colombia | Dominican Republic |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 39.15 | 38.9 | 0.2513 | Colombia |
| 2000s | 40.14 | 39.89 | 0.2532 | Colombia |
| 2010s | 41.04 | 40.95 | 0.0858 | Colombia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
